THICK SYRUP (made with corn syrup)
2 tablespoons water
1/4 cup sugar
1 1/2 cups corn syrup
1/2 teaspoon Mapleine (or more to taste)
Boil all ingredients for 2 minutes. Syrup thickens as it cools. Makes 1 pint of flavorful syrup at little cost.
